PC version of Mafia 3 receives negative reviews because of hidden 30 frames per second cap

The PC version of Mafia 3 that was released earlier today has received hundreds of negative reviews over the inclusion of a hidden 30 frames per second cap.

The reviews on Steam state that the game doesn't run over 30 frames per second regardless of the player's hardware. The game is also said to suffer from blurry graphics due to possible 720P resolution upscaling, frequent crashes, clunky mouse control movement and no SLI support.

Curiously, before the release of the game 2K Games has not released any information that could indicate that the game featured a 30 frames per second cap on the PC.

Due to the many issues several players are reporting they have requested a refund through Steam's refund system. 2K Games has not yet reacted on why it has released a poor PC port of Mafia 3.

Mafia 3 is available starting today for PC, Xbox One and PlayStation 4.
